Output 056f83c216518bf10547f662a5f5897983c973bcfa0dad2e266221a128e9dc7d:3

value
92592593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67accf8e196e140b13abcdab01e73dbaf985bfb0 OP_EQUAL
address
MHMLrHq4LnEc5QaKnMmR9nZ6BnKx8YBghC
transaction
056f83c216518bf10547f662a5f5897983c973bcfa0dad2e266221a128e9dc7d
spent
true